Thriving Employees Possess These 5 Traits
A standout employee isn't simply someone who completes their duties on time. They embody certain characteristics that set them apart them above the rest. Here are five essential traits of a truly exceptional employee:
- Forward-Thinking Individuals: These employees don't simply wait for instructions; they anticipate needs and proactively address challenges.
- Effective Communicators: Clear and concise communication is crucial. Standout employees can convey their concepts effectively, both verbally and in writing.
- Committed to Results: They are driven by a desire to excel outstanding results. Their dedication is evident in every project they undertake.
- Resilient Individuals: The workplace is constantly shifting. Top employees are able to adjust in dynamic environments and bounce back challenges with grace.
- Collaborative: Standout employees understand the significance of teamwork. They are willing to lend a hand and contribute to a positive and successful team environment.
